26

Apple 今天宣布了 Xcode 5 开发者预览版,我想尝试一下。

但在我下载这个之前,我想知道我当前版本的 Xcode(版本 4.6.2)会发生什么?

Xcode 5 Developer Preview 会作为不同的应用程序安装还是会删除旧版本?一些常用工具会发生冲突吗,比如命令行工具?

4

4 回答 4

39

Xcode 5 开发者预览版作为普通应用程序 DMG 提供(不是通常的打包程序/安装程序),并且具有不同的名称。

所以本质上,你下载它,打开一个 DMG,然后拉到 Applications 文件夹,然后在那里有两个 Xcode(旧的和新的名为Xcode5-DP)。它甚至带有一个稍微不同的图标(一个角落的红色徽章),并且介绍屏幕也不同,所以几乎没有机会混淆它们。

我今天已经这样做了(还有一位同事)。

于 2013-06-11T15:51:44.717 回答
19

现在 xcode 5 已经达到第一个正式版本并且不再处于测试阶段,如果您希望保留两个版本,则必须执行以下操作之一。

  1. 运行从 developer.apple.com 下载的新版本的 dmg。将应用程序拖到应用程序中,当被要求覆盖时,单击 KEEP BOTH。我相信这会将现有应用程序重命名为 xcode 2。
  2. 在应用程序中选择您现有的 xcode 4。将其重命名为 xcode4 或其他名称。现在您可以拖入新版本而不覆盖现有版本。
  3. 将新的 xcode 拖到应用程序以外的其他地方。重命名它,然后将其拖到应用程序中。

我个人喜欢选项 2,因为以后我们将使用 xcode 5,如果它从一开始就保留默认名称以便于更新,这将很有帮助。

顺便说一句,如果您确实安装了多个 xcode,则希望 mac 应用商店报告您需要进行更新。如果这种事情困扰您,最好通过从开发人员门户下载它来安装它。

于 2013-09-15T12:41:31.810 回答
3

Xcode 5 预览版适用于 Xcode 4.6.2 或任何其他 Xcode,它具有不同的图标,并且从其 .dmg 文件运行(无需安装)。

请注意,您不能使用 Xcode 5 提交应用程序,因此请保留旧的 Xcode,直到 Apple 发布 Xcode 5 的稳定版本。

于 2013-06-12T18:19:27.370 回答
2

简短回答:不要替换 XCode 4!如果您打算将某些应用程序部署到应用商店,则目前无法使用 Xcode 5 进行。

最好的方法是下载 Xcode 5 版本,解压缩并在不同的文件夹(不是应用程序文件夹)上运行应用程序。您将继续使用 Xcode 4,并且可以单独运行 Xcode 5(您不需要“安装”xcode 5)。

于 2013-06-11T15:48:18.747 回答